CDPQ and Nuveen Green Capital have announced the launch of a $600-million real estate financing program which combines C-PACE financing with senior bridge and construction financing. The single-source program is intended to provide a source of capital for large-scale construction projects, in addition to bridge financing.

C-PACE, a financing tool intended to promote a cleaner built environment, is offered in 40 different states. Property owners can use C-PACE financing for projects which meet targets for energy efficiency, water conservation, and climate resiliency measurements.
